Overview
The MC33880PEGR2 is an integrated circuit (IC) produced by NXP USA Inc., designed to serve as a high-performance motor driver. This component is part of NXP's extensive portfolio of automotive and industrial solutions, known for their reliability and advanced functionality. The MC33880PEGR2 is tailored for applications requiring multiple motor control channels, making it a versatile choice for various industrial and automotive systems.
Key Specifications
Specification | Value |
---|---|
Number of Drivers | 8 |
Number of Outputs | 8 |
Output Current | 2 A |
Supply Voltage - Min | 5.5 V |
Key Features
- Multiple Motor Control Channels: The MC33880PEGR2 features eight drivers and eight outputs, enabling the control of multiple motors simultaneously.
- High Output Current: Each output can handle up to 2 A, making it suitable for applications requiring significant motor power.
- Robust Supply Voltage Range: The IC operates with a minimum supply voltage of 5.5 V, ensuring stability across various power conditions.
